| Sunday, July 19 – Part one: They’re called „Goldbären“ I was up even before the alarm went off at 8am. So after showering and packing our stuff, we left the hotel before 9am. With our huge suitcase in tow we grabbed a quick breakfast at McDonald’s. I was antsy to get to the convention – driving my DH nuts ![]() The organizers had add an additional photo shooting with him in the morning, and since I had two photo shoot tickets, I decided to use one for the extra shooting in the morning and the other one for the later shooting. Manuel opted to wait outside the photo area. I went in and sure enough, there he was! Peter looked amazing, and he was so relaxed with his (mostly female ) fans. It took the photographer barely 15 seconds for each photo, so the line moved quickly. When it was my turn, I (shyly) asked for a hug picture. It was great, although I have to admit that Alex Meraz was a LOT more buff! ![]() I met up with Manuel and together we headed over to the autograph tables. I was eager to get to Alex Meraz, so that was our first stop. Today, I had brought a bunch of small packages of Haribo gummi bears along to give to the guests. I had given a pack to Justin the day before already. While waiting in line to get to Alex, I saw that Justin, who was seated next to Alex, wasn’t busy at the moment. So right before we got to Alex, I gave two more packs of gummi bears to Justin, since he seemed to like them. He thanked me and told me he ate them right away the day before. ![]() When it was our turn to meet Alex, I also gave him two packs of Haribo gummi bears. He opened and tried one right away: ![]() He liked them as well. When I told him they’re from Germany, he asked me what it said on the package. I told him they’re called “Goldbären” ;-) I then handed him my Twilight t-shirt for him to sign, along with a piece of paper that had my name on it. He asked me how to pronounce it, and when he said it, I told him that he was the first American to ever get it right right away! He flashed me a huge smile and, with a wink, told me “Well, I’m Native American!”![]() Here he’s asking about my name. ![]() Signing my t-shirt. ![]() And here are Justin’s and Alex’s autographs. As you can see, I had asked Justin to write “La Push, baby” the day before. ![]() ![]() He is such a nice guy! When I told Alex I wanted a picture with him and Manuel, he turned to him and said that I’m gonna measure them up against each other.... ![]() ![]() This is the free pic I got with my autograph. Petra got two photos with Alex (one each day): ![]() ![]() Next up: Michael Shanks. This time, we had him sign the pic both of us took together with him yesterday. He couldn’t hide a smile when he saw the pic: ![]() And this is what he wrote: ![]() As you can see, Michael also got his share of Goldbären! I asked him who he liked working better with: Richard Dean Anderson or Ben Browder. He said that they’re both very different people. Rick is funnier but Ben’s also great to work with. These are the Stargate pics we got with our autographs over the weekend: ![]() ![]() ![]() And here’s a pic Petra took with Jewel Staite (from Stargate Atlantis) that day: Since Peter Facinelli was seated next to Michael, we saw him return to his autograph table after the photo shoot and decided to get in line right away. Unfortunately, due to the massive amount of people who wanted autographs from him, no photos were allowed at the autographing table. I had Peter sign my t-shirt. While I felt rushed at the time, I love what he wrote: ![]() ![]() Some more Carlisle pics: ![]() ![]() ![]() Around 11am, we took a short break in the talk area B before it was time for my photo shoot with Justin Chon. Again, I asked for a hug pic. Justin is a fun guy, but boy is he tiny! I was afraid I’d break him if I hugged him too hard! ![]() ![]() Afterwards, we went back to Alex’s table for another autograph. This time I had him sign my picture from the photo shoot the day before. When he saw our hug picture, he asked me how it was hugging him As we were turning to go, I realized I had forgotten to ask the question I wanted to ask him. So we waited till the next people in line were done and asked the ones behind if we could go back and quickly ask the question. The line wasn’t bad at the time so nobody did mind. I turned to Alex and told him that I had forgotten to ask him where he’s from. He said Arizona. When I told him that I’d always thought that Native American tribes were mainly located in the North of the U.S., he said that quite the contrary is the case and that there are even lots of tribes in Central and South America as well. Alex seemed to really enjoy talking about this.![]() We then walked around the convention a little more and took a couple pictures with some strange creatures wandering around: ![]() ![]() Note to self: Don't get too close to freaky looking aliens! We also bought Stargate keychains and batches: ![]() Since my back needed a break, we headed up to the food court’s upstairs dining area. We grabbed a table by the windows and took pictures of the hustle and bustle downstairs: ![]() ![]() Abour half an hour later, we made our way through the masses, back to Peter’s autograph table. I got a baseball that I’d brought along signed. Peter seemed a bit distracted. His bodyguard asked him if he wanted to have lunch before the upcoming second photo shoot but he just said no, he’s fine, and pretended to sign the bodyguard’s face Peter’s assistant called him a “signing machine”. This chatter at least gave us a little extra time with Peter before he finished signing my baseball:![]() Next: YOU want a picture with Manuel??? ![]()
